Top 5 Music Games in Czech Republic Q3 2021: Unified Platform Performance
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 music game apps in the Czech Republic for Q3 2021 on a unified platform, including we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.
The third quarter of 2021 saw interesting trends in the performance of the top 5 music game apps in the Czech Republic on a unified platform. Below, we delve into the weekly downloads, revenue, and active user metrics for each app, based on data from Sensor Tower.
Geometry Dash
Throughout Q3 2021, Geometry Dash experienced a gradual decline in weekly downloads, starting at approximately 8.3K in late June and ending at around 3.4K by the end of September. Its weekly revenue followed a similar downward trend, peaking at $652 in the first week and dropping to $290 in the final week of the quarter. Despite these declines, weekly active users remained relatively stable, fluctuating between 85K and 105K.
Magic Tiles 3: Piano Game
Magic Tiles 3: Piano Game maintained steady weekly downloads throughout the quarter, averaging around 5K. The weekly revenue showed minor fluctuations, peaking at $466 in mid-July and dipping to $245 in mid-September. Active users consistently hovered around the 42K mark, indicating a loyal user base.
Beatstar
Beatstar, a newer entry in the market, saw a significant spike in weekly downloads starting from zero in early August to about 11K in early September. The weekly revenue also saw a substantial increase, reaching approximately $1.1K by mid-September. Active users grew from 126 in late August to nearly 15K by early September, showcasing rapid adoption.
My Singing Monsters
My Singing Monsters had modest weekly downloads, starting at about 50 in late June and increasing to 169 by the end of September. The weekly revenue showed a steady rise, peaking at $180 in mid-August. Active users remained steady, averaging around 700 throughout the quarter.
Piano Keyboard & Music Tiles
Piano Keyboard & Music Tiles experienced relatively low weekly downloads, consistently staying under 310. The weekly revenue was stable, with minor fluctuations, peaking at $166 in early September. Active users showed a slight decline from 560 in late June to 375 by the end of September.
